Xsolla is a global commerce company with robust tools and services designed to help developers solve the inherent challenges of the video game industry. From indie studios to AAA publishers, companies partner with Xsolla to fund, distribute, market, and monetize their games. Grounded in the belief in the future of video games, our mission is to bring opportunities together and continually make new resources available to creators.
Headquartered in Los Angeles, California, Xsolla operates as the merchant of record and has helped over 1,500 game developers reach more players and grow their businesses worldwide. With diverse paths to profits and ways to win, we provide developers with everything needed to enjoy the game.
We are seeking an enthusiastic and detail-oriented Events Coordinator to join our corporate services team. In this role, you will be the driving force behind planning, organizing, and executing a variety of events, ranging from corporate gatherings to social celebrations. You will work in a fast-paced environment where your passion for event management and ability to multitask will be essential.
Your day will involve developing event timelines, managing logistics for in-person, virtual, and hybrid events, and coordinating complex details like catering and venue security. You will serve as the on-site host, welcoming guests and ensuring seamless transitions between sessions. Beyond event execution, you will partner with internal teams like Marketing and Sales to align event goals with broader business objectives, while also assisting with an office renovation project.
